To paraphrase from Google...
A "Shadow Belief" is an assumption we make without even knowing it's an assumption.
Thinking you can only hear peer feedback from your boss or during an annual formal review is a shadow belief.
You don't need your boss or some stupid process! Ask the people who work with who you respect and do it often.
